The onset of vision loss naturally brings with it some anxiety about home safety and maintaining independence. The good news is that almost any home—whether it’s a house or an apartment—can be made safer and easier to navigate with a few straightforward and often inexpensive modifications.
In this section, you’ll discover how applying simple concepts involving lighting, organization, and contrasts in color and texture can help you to feel comfortable and confident in your living space.
